Key Attributes and Specifications
Noteworthy for its mix of performance and performance, the BMW N13 engine flaunts several key attributes and requirements that improve its appeal. This 1.6-liter inline-four engine is equipped with a twin-scroll turbocharger, enabling quick throttle reaction and improved power delivery across numerous RPM ranges. The engine generates a maximum output of approximately 136 to 170 horse power, relying on the details variation, and generates a torque variety of 220 to 250 Nm, making certain durable efficiency for metropolitan driving and highway cruising alike.
The N13 engine includes advanced modern technologies such as Valvetronic variable shutoff timing and Double-VANOS, which maximize gas performance and decrease discharges. With a compression ratio of 10.0:1, it achieves a well balanced performance, offering a receptive driving experience while preserving good fuel economic situation numbers, usually going beyond 40 miles per gallon on the freeway.
Additionally, the engine is made with a lightweight light weight aluminum building and construction, contributing to reduced overall car weight and improved handling dynamics. Common Problems and Considerations
While the BMW N13 engine boasts many efficiency advantages, it is important to address usual problems and considerations that might develop click to investigate gradually. One regular worry is the tendency for oil leakages, particularly from the shutoff cover gasket. This problem can lead to a decline in engine effectiveness and, if left unaddressed, might result in more considerable damage to engine elements.
An additional usual problem is the timing chain tensioner, which might wear prematurely, leading to prospective timing chain slippage. This can bring about severe engine damages otherwise checked and changed as required. Additionally, some proprietors have reported troubles with the turbocharger, including wastegate enhance and rattle control problems, which may impact overall efficiency and fuel performance.
Normal maintenance is vital in mitigating these problems. Proprietors need to ensure timely oil changes and follow BMW's preferred service intervals. It is advisable to make use of quality parts and fluids particularly created for the N13 engine. Tips for Prospective Buyers
When considering the acquisition of a BMW N13 engine-equipped vehicle, possible buyers must maintain a couple of key consider mind to make certain a smart financial investment. It is necessary to validate the vehicle's solution history. A well-documented upkeep record can indicate whether the engine has been properly cared for, which is crucial offered the N13's well-known issues with timing chain tensioners and oil consumption.
Secondly, potential purchasers should conduct an extensive pre-purchase evaluation. This assessment needs to include an extensive assessment of the engine's performance, as well as a look for any kind of indications of oil leakages or unusual noises. Involving a well-informed auto mechanic acquainted with BMW engines can give useful understandings.
In addition, take into consideration the availability of components and service experience. The N13 engine, while ingenious, may call for customized care, and having actually access to certified specialists is crucial for long-term ownership complete satisfaction.
Lastly, bear in mind guarantees or extended solution plans that might be available. These can provide comfort and financial security against unexpected repair work.
